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ax rate in Osborne County, Kansas?
The effective property tax rate in Osborne County, Kansas is 1.61%. This rate is calculated by dividing the median property tax payment by the median home value in the county.
How much are property taxes in Osborne County?
The median annual property tax payment in Osborne County is $1,365. Homeowners with a mortgage pay a median of $1,510, while those without a mortgage pay $1,301.
How does Osborne County compare to the Kansas average?
Osborne County's effective tax rate of 1.61% is higher than the Kansas state average of 1.48%. The median annual property tax in Osborne County is $1,365, compared to the state average of $1,943.
What is the median home value in Osborne County, Kansas?
The median home value in Osborne County, Kansas is $84,700, according to U.S. Census Bureau American Community Survey 2019-2023 5-Year Estimates.

How does Osborne County rank for property taxes in Kansas?
Osborne County ranks #64 out of 105 counties in Kansas by effective property tax rate (1 = lowest). With a rate of 1.61% and median annual tax of $1,365, it falls in the middle third of counties statewide.
